The petitioner seeks bail in Buxar (Industrial) P.S. Case No. 12 of 2018 registered under Sections 272 and 273/34 of the Indian Penal Code and Sections 30(a) and 41(I) of the Bihar Prohibition and Excise Act, 2016.
172.800 litres of country made liquor is said to have been recovered from the Tavera Vehicle and its driver namely Guddu Pasi and the petitioner who happens to be commuter were apprehended while other passengers managed to escape. It is submitted by learned counsel for the petitioner that no incriminating article has been recovered from the conscious physical possession of the petitioner. He has no concern
Patna High Court Cr.Misc. No.15121 of 2018 (3) dt.26-04-2018 2/2 with the seized liquor. He happens to be simple commuter of the vehicle in question and had no knowledge of keeping of the said liquor in the said vehicle. He has no criminal antecedent. He has been languishing in custody since 01.02.2018. Driver of the said vehicle, namely, Guddu Pasi has been enlarged on bail by a coordinate bench of this court vide order dated 14.03.2018 passed in Cr. Misc. No. 14566 of 2018.
Considering the facts aforesaid, the above named petitioner is directed to be enlarged on bail on furnishing bail bond of Rs. 10,000/- (Ten thousand) with two sureties of the like amount each to the satisfaction of the learned A.D.J.-II cum Special Judge, Excise Act, Buxar in connection with Buxar (Industrial) P.S. Case No. 12 of 2018.
